Accident summary

On Wednesday 13 January 1982 at 11:00 a fatal collision occurred near A509 involving 2 vehicles and 1 casualty (1 fatal)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were frost or ice. Lighting was described as daylight.

Key details

  • Posted speed limit: 70 mph
  • Road type: Dual carriageway
  • Junction: T or staggered junction
